Subject: Conditional Salvation? .......or, as one could say, "Eternal Insecurity".



...or, as one could say, "Eternal Insecurity". This belief states that the security of one's salvation is based upon conditions... that it can be lost or regained depending on the person's obedience and holiness. Indeed, this goes to the point that the believer is uncertain of how he stands before God - is he justified or not? But salvation is on the basis of grace alone through faith alone, and therefore, since it is of God and not of ourselves, cannot be lost lest God be shown to be mutable.

IT IS FINISHED! Not a "work in progress."
